代码语言:javascript 复制 intmain(){char Gamer=0;int computer,gamer;int result;while(1){printf("这个小游戏是——剪刀石头布,\n你要出:\n");printf("A:剪刀\nB:石头\nC:布\n");scanf_s("%c",&Gamer);switch(Gamer){case65|97://A agamer=4;break;case66|98://B bgamer=7;break;case67...
在上一期中我们在学二分法的时候简单的提到了“数字炸弹”小游戏,那现在应该可以用目前学到的C语言知识来实现这个小游戏了。 一,大体框架 首先我们先构思一个程序的大体框架: 用户选择“1”之后开始玩游戏,选择“2”则退出程序 当用户选“1”之后,开始进行游戏,游戏结束之后又返回菜单(目录界面)再次选择“0”或“...
C/C++必做项目:植物大战僵尸游戏!纯C语言开发,大一课程设计首选项目(附源码+素材) 1.6万 6 8:39:47 App 【超详细 | 源码课件(有)】ESP32蓝牙开发及实战,嵌入式物联网快速上手项目(持续更新中)……蓝牙 芯片 通信技术 2634 1 1:04:46 App C语言:环形缓冲区原理+徒手写环形缓冲区(代码实现) 630 -- ...
用c语言开发一个Windows赛车小游戏。经典游戏逻辑,可以作为游戏入门练手第一课,赛车小游戏的C语言,使用Windows API来创建窗口和处理输入,使用GDI进行绘图。这个游戏将包含一个简单的赛道和一辆可以通过键盘控制的赛车。确保你有一个C语言编译器,例如MinGW。你可以使用Visual Studio或者任何支持C语言的IDE。 #编程 #技术...
这里我创建了三个文件:game.h文件用来写自定义函数的声game.c文件用来写定义;test.c文件用了写整个程序的实现。(这里c文件中只需#include “game.h”,就能使头文件和源文件连接起来) 如: 二、游戏基本设计 2.1 确定计算机要出的手势 用随机数确定计算机所出的手势; ...
【C/C++编程】烟花表白程序员独有的浪漫,C语言源代码 2181 6 01:41:59 App 【C语言/C++】游戏项目:植物大战僵尸,计算机专业实战必备(附源码+视频讲解)从零开始实现!告别黑框口,惊艳同学! 1.1万 5 40:15:48 App 2025年最新C++QT开发-保姆级公开课教程-零基础也可学!(完整版) 1.1万 57 10:32:54 ...
C语言实现扫雷小游戏 江河入海,知识涌动,这是我参与江海计划的第2篇 一、前言 c语言学习也有了一段时间,前段时间编写了三子棋小游戏来加强对c语言的认知,今天,我们准备写另外一个大家人尽皆知的小游戏---扫雷。 二、游戏内容 2.1 游戏前期准备 与上一篇三子棋一样 , 分文件来进行编码 , 如果想了解份文件写有...
一. 游戏设计思路 ● 整理思路:🍀首先让系统生成一个随机数,大小范围可以按照自己的需求设置;🍀然后在提示玩家输入一个数字;🍀用这个数字与随机数比较大小,于此同时可以在设计一些提示,比如“大了”,“小了”等;🍀最后如果猜对了,便直接输出与“恭喜成功通关”类似的语句;🍀然后结束程序。● 流程...
扫雷应该属于一款大众游戏,从我初中使用计算机开始,它就被集成到了windows系统中,虽然他是这么经典,我还是要介绍一下他的玩法,然后再考虑在控制台中怎么实现它。 1、游戏的主界面,是一个一个小方格,在小方格上单击左键,可以翻开小方格看看后面有什么。
该游戏的编写还是挺容易的,可以大致分为三步。 第一步,生成一个界面。 第二步,使用鼠标获取不同颜色的方块。 第三步,刷新屏幕。需要注意的地方就是其中的细节与动态效果,都是些高中物理知识。 截图 源码 /// // 程序名称:找方块 // 编译环境:Visual Studio 2013, EasyX // #include...